Eblade 04 Prostock turned Blender

I bought a 04 prostock with eblade. The marker airs up fine. NO leaks at all. heres what i do step by step. tell me if im doing something wrong.

1. Pull cocking rod.

2. Air up gun
-as soon as i airs up the bolt moves forward, blocking the breech so no paintball can get through.

3. Turn gun on
- i have a hopper with paint, but like i said, the bolt is blocking the breech so no ball can get through.

4. Turn off eyes.

5. start shooting.
after a few shots, ill have one ball break. if i keep shooting it will make a nice mess inside the barrel and gun.

does it need to be timed or what?

cockers are closed bolt guns, that means the bolt is in the forward position when the gun is at rest.

heres how it works:
the gun fires
the bolt moves back
eye waits for a ball, and closes the bolt when it sees one.
gun is ready to be fired again.

if the eye is on, and it doesnt see a ball, it will delay the bolt back for a set amount of time.

things to check:

is the bolt going back all the way?
is the eye working? go to the sensitivity menue and note the values as the bolt moves in front of it.

no eyes are on feednecks.
the eye sensor it self will be on the right side of the body [across from the detent] and is covered by an eye cover going vertically and connecting down into the frame. its held in by one screw, unscrew it and pull the sensor out carefully and check to make sure its clean.. wipe it with a q-tip anyway even if its clean.

so i pull the trigger and it kinda fires, but it seems like it takes 2 trigger pulls to fire a ball. once to load it then again to shoot it. and the shooting is very erratic.
Eyes work a bit differently on a cocker then a traditional open bolt or electro pneumatic gun.
instead of waiting for the ball to fall right down into the breach, the bolt goes back -into an open position and then the eye will keep it open until it senses a ball, which is why if the eyes aren't detecting anything or malfunctioning the bolt will move slow
If the eyes are malfunctioning put in a new battery and try it then, sometimes cocker e-frames drain batterys over night and work very oddly on a low battery.

i always adjust my cockers to be really soft on the ball (ive only had one with a working eye lol) zero out the LPR and turn it up until you get a full cycle. then do a 1/4 to 1/2 turn and it should be soft enough to hit your finger and not bite hardly at all. it will help with the chopping
